Summary
Performs tasks and details that, if performed by general or flag officers, would be at the expense of the officer’s primary military and official duties. Duties relate to the support of military and official responsibilities of the general or flag officer and include assisting them in discharging their official DoD social responsibilities in their assigned position.
The propriety of such duties is governed by the official purpose that they serve rather than the nature of the duties. Specific duties of the enlisted aide rest solely on the needs of the general or flag officer and are tailored to the requirements of supporting the household.

Duties and Responsibilities
Assists with the care, cleanliness, and order of assigned quarters. Performs routine interior quarters maintenance and seasonal cleaning directly related to the areas of the home used to fulfill the officer’s official social obligation.
Performs exterior quarter’s maintenance such as mowing, edging, pruning, and caring for flowerbeds, raking leaves, and snow removal.
Assists with the care, cleanliness, and maintenance of the general/flag officer’s uniforms and military personal equipment.
Keeps all uniform combinations and military personal equipment current and ready for wear at all times. Maintains uniforms to include in- house washing, drying, ironing, and polishing as well as delivery and pick-up when necessary.
Performs as point of contact in the officer’s quarters. Receives and maintains records of telephone calls, makes appointments, and receives guests and visitors.
Assists in planning, preparing, arranging, and conducting official social functions and activities, such as receptions, parties, and dinners.
Plans menus, purchases, prepares, and serves food and beverages, and makes necessary contractual or outside arrangements relating to the officer’s official social responsibilities. Performs or assists in day-to-day purchasing, preparing, and serving food and beverages in the general or flag officer’s assigned quarters.
Performs tasks as necessary to aid the officer in performing his or her military and official responsibilities: including performing errands for the officer, providing security for the quarters, and providing administrative assistance.
Assists in preparing financial reports associated with general officer quarter’s maintenance and repair.
Specialty Qualifications
Not used.
Education-Completion of high school with courses in culinary arts is desirable.
Training-
For retention of this SDI, completion of the General Officer Housing Course, the Advanced Culinary Course, ProChef Certifications through the Culinary Institute of America, and Front Range Household Management Seminar not later than the third year in the duty is mandatory.
Experience-
Not used.
Other-
The following are mandatory as indicated:
- Prior qualification in any AFSC at the 5-skill level or higher (3-skill level if no 5-skill level) is mandatory.
- For retention of this SDI, must remain qualified for Aide duty IAW AFI 36-2123, Management of Enlisted Aides.
- For award and retention of this SDI, must maintain local network access IAW AFI 17-130, Cybersecurity Program Management and AFMAN 17-1301, Computer Security.
